第03章 进程描述与控制.pptVIP

  • 5
  • 0
  • 约7.37千字
  • 约 61页
  • 2017-06-03 发布于湖北
  • 举报
* 3.4.2 进程控制块PCB PCB=进程属性的集合,分成三类: 进程标识 处理器状态信息 进程控制信息 进程标识 标识号 存储在PCB中的数字标识号,包括: 此进程的标识号(Process ID,简称进程ID) 创建此进程的进程(父进程)ID 用户ID * 处理器状态信息 用户可见寄存器 用户模式下可访问的寄存器 控制和状态寄存器 控制处理器操作的各种处理器寄存器 PC PSW程序状态字寄存器 条件码、状态信息 奔腾EFLAGS寄存器位例子,见P96图3.12和表3.6 栈指针 LIFO系统栈 保存参数和过程调用或系统调用的地址 3.4.2 进程控制块PCB * 3.4.2 进程控制块PCB 进程控制信息 调度和状态信息 OS执行其调度功能所需要的信息 进程状态(运行态、就绪态…..) 优先级 调度相关信息:取决于调度算法 事件:进程在继续执行前等待的事件标识 数据结构 队列、环、其它结构 同一优先级队列 父子进程关系 * 3.4.2 进程控制块PCB 进程控制信息 进程间通信 与两个独立进程间的通信相关联的各种标记、信号和消息 进程特权 被赋予的特权 系统实用程序和服务的使用 存储管理 指向描述分配给该进程的虚拟内存空间的段表或页表指针 资源的所有权和使用情况 进程控制的资源 文件、处理器、I/O等 3.4.2 进程控制块PCB 图3.13 虚拟内存中的用户进程 3.

文档评论(0)

1亿VIP精品文档

相关文档